With a very cold winter almost behind us we are looking forward to springtime and an increase in the temperature. We have been investing in some young people still living on the streets during the very cold and frosty winter weather. Feeding, clothing and listening to their worries. Several single parents with their very young children are living on the streets and we have been able to provide them with food supplies and medicines for their children.
